STL Today: Garcia is weighing medical options




WASHINGTON • Lefthander Jaime Garcia consulted with New York orthopedic surgeon David Altchek on Thursday, informing him recent discomfort in his left shoulder has manifested itself in ways different from what forced Garcia to the disabled list in June.

Garcia, who was removed from the playoffs shortly after lasting only two innings in his Game 2 start against the Washington Nationals, said no decision has yet been made about whether to pursue surgery and that he may pursue an additional consultation with Dr. James Andrews.

"It's my shoulder and ultimately the decision is mine what to do," Garcia said shortly after the Cardinals' loss in Game 4 of the National League division series. "I don't have that answer yet."
